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om King of Prussia Norristown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in King of Prussia Norristown with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in King of Prussia Norristown is at Hamilton Hall listed at $1,514.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om King of Prussia Norristown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in King of Prussia Norristown is $2,481.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om King of Prussia Norristown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in King of Prussia Norristown is a 1,414 square feet unit starting from $4,540 at AVE King of Prussia.
What is the average size for King of Prussia Norristown 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in King of Prussia Norristown is currently 1,086 sq ft.
